Tensions between Japan and China are escalating as Japan increasingly supports Taiwan. Beijing's willingness to take risks in response to Tokyo's stance raises concerns about potential conflict in the region. The situation is becoming more precarious as both nations navigate their geopolitical interests.

The growing alignment between Japan and Taiwan could be perceived as a direct challenge to China's territorial claims, particularly in the Taiwan Strait. As Japan enhances its military capabilities and strengthens alliances, China may feel compelled to assert its influence more aggressively, leading to a volatile situation. The international community must closely monitor these developments to prevent miscalculations that could spiral into conflict.

Historically, Japan and China have had a complex relationship, marked by territorial disputes and historical grievances. The recent shift in Japan's defense policy, emphasizing support for Taiwan, represents a significant change in its post-World War II stance, which could alter the balance of power in East Asia.
